About Snug

Meet Snug, an adorable 10-month-old Beagle mix weighing in at around 15 pounds. With her delightful personality, Snug needs a little time to warm up to people but will turn into your cuddly companion once she feels settled. She thrives in a calmer environment, as busy streets and loud noises can be overwhelming for her. Although she might still be puppy-like in her antics, she’s learning how to socialize well with other dogs and is completely house trained on pee pads. Snug enjoys her playdates with canine friends, but she can be a bit much for timid pups due to her playful nature. She is a shy sweetheart who enjoys watching the world from the window and loves a good cuddle. As she continues to adjust to her surroundings, Snug would appreciate a quieter neighborhood. She loves daily exercise and will need about 90 minutes of activity each day, along with mental stimulation. Note that she might need to be approached with treats to ease her nervousness around new men. With her high-energy spirit, structure in her life is essential.
